About this spot
Fukushima Joto Curry delivers the authentic, thick consistency of Fukushima-style curry with generous portions that feel like a warm hug on a cold day. The house-made curry sauce is rich and slightly sweet, perfectly balanced against tender beef and vegetables in a fluffy rice bowl.
π‘ Tips before you go
- Ask for extra pickled ginger to cut through the richness of the heavy curry sauce.
- Order the 'Joto' style if you prefer a thicker, more traditional texture over the thinner 'Kanto' style common elsewhere.
Common Questions
How much does Fukushima Joto Curry cost?
A standard rice bowl typically ranges from 800 to 1,200 JPY ($5β$8 USD), depending on the meat selection.
Where is Fukushima Joto Curry?
Located in the bustling Shinsaibashi neighborhood of Osaka, near major transit hubs and shopping streets.
What should I order first?
Start with the classic beef curry rice to experience the signature thick sauce before trying their seasonal vegetable specials.
